Brace yourselves, Melbourne, American Psycho – The Musical is storming into town this spring, and it’s looking to leave a blood-splattered mark on the local theatre scene.
See You Sunday Inc. has confirmed that a brand-new, all-guns-blazing production of cult hit American Psycho is landing at Chapel Off Chapel for a strictly limited run this September.
American Psycho Melbourne
- When: 4 – 20 September, 2025
- Where: Chapel Off Chapel, 12 Little Chapel St, Prahran
- Tickets: here
- Contains adult themes, sexual content, stylised violence and strong language. Recommended 16+.

Based on Bret Easton Ellis’ infamous 1991 novel and the 2000 film, this savage stage adaptation brings the sharpest satire straight to Prahran. With Riverdale’s Roberto Aguirre-Sacasa on book duties and a killer soundtrack by Spring Awakening’s Duncan Sheik, this version comes with fresh teeth and a Melbourne edge.
At the helm is local directing heavyweight Mark Taylor (Bright Star, Parade, Next to Normal), whose knack for emotionally explosive theatre promises to make this iteration of American Psycho an unmissable ride. If you’re into pitch-black humour, piercing social commentary and synth-laced ’80s nostalgia, think Phil Collins, Tears for Fears, New Order and Huey Lewis and the News, you’re in for a wild night.
Set in the greed-is-good Manhattan of the late ’80s, American Psycho – The Musical dives headfirst into the chilling double life of Patrick Bateman: a wealthy investment banker with a pristine skincare routine and a serious penchant for murder. Expect high-fashion horror, perfectly tailored chaos, and a disturbingly catchy soundtrack.
